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,261 in Phuket versus $681 in Sidi Kacem.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,078 in Phuket versus $1,012 in Sidi Kacem.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,896 in Phuket versus $1,342 in Sidi Kacem.

Living in Phuket is roughly 85% more expensive than in Sidi Kacem,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both cities sit below the global median: Phuket 8% lower, Sidi Kacem 50%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$756 in Phuket and $263 in Sidi Kacem.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Dining out: $35.00 in Phuket vs $19.00 in Sidi Kacem for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$272 vs $149 per month, with Sidi Kacem cheaper across the board.
